The only exception is a minor in Arts, for which the minimum GPA in upper division courses is 2.7 (B-) At least three of the five required courses must be taken at UC Merced Only one course may be used simultaneously to satisfy requirements for two minors

How do I get a minor at UC Merced?

Undeclared students can declare a minor only after they have declared a major....To declare a minor, you must have:A 2.00 cumulative GPA at UC Merced and.Good academic standing at UC Merced and.Fewer than 90 total units (including AP, IB, previous college courses, and current units at UC Merced) and.More items...

How many units do you need to graduate from UC Merced?

120 unitsTo meet the normal progress to degree requirement, undergraduate students are expected to pass an average of 15 units per semester or 30 units per academic year, completing the 120 units necessary for graduation in four years.

Can I take 20 units at UC Merced?

Starting in your second semester, you might be able to petition to take 19-20 units if you are in good academic standing and meet certain GPA requirements (varies based on declared major and School). Talk with your BAC advisor about the process to petition for excess units in your second semester or later.

Can you double minor at UC Merced?

» Only one course may be used simultaneously to satisfy requirements for two minors. » Only one course may be used to satisfy both a minor and a major requirement. » Students must consult the UC Merced General Catalog for prerequisites to required courses. » The minor will appear on the student's transcript.

Is D+ passing UC Merced?

Passed/Not Passed (P/NP) No changes can be made after the first two weeks of classes without the approval of the appropriate Dean. The grade P is assigned for a letter grade of C- or better. If the student earns a grade of D+ or below, the grade will be recorded as NP.

What is a multiple major application?

The multiple major application requires a detailed graduation plan with specific courses planned for each semester. The faculty in both majors will review your multiple major application. You must be able to complete your double major within the time frame listed above for that School.
